Automate refunds, exchanges, and restocking with rules-based workflows

Recommendation: Deploy rules-based workflows that automatically approve simple refunds within 24 hours, auto-create exchanges when the requested item is in stock, and enqueue restocking tasks as returns are scanned at the locker.

Design three policy streams: refunds, exchanges, and restocking. Each rule references the orders list, the item condition, and the return window. Use clear expectations for customers and keep those busy support teams focused on exceptions. Start with fast-moving items like pants and other essentials, then expand to broader categories.

Rule examples: refunds are allowed within 30 days if the item is unused or in original packaging; exchanges auto-issue when the requested size or color is available; restocking triggers when a return is verified, the item is reshelved, and the inventory in the locker is updated. The system estimates lead times and updates the customer accordingly, reducing the need for manual touches.

Data and integration: connect your orders system with the provider’s workflow engine, map fields such as order_id, item_id, and return_reason, and implement windows for processing. A well-defined list of triggers keeps the process predictable, while a controlled workflow reduces risk and delivers consistent results.

Risk controls and charging policy: require intent verification for high-risk returns and avoid charging customers for cases that fail policy checks. Apply fraud checks, keep a clear audit trail, and allow manual overrides only for allowed scenarios. This approach minimizes chargebacks and clarifies the path for customers, improving trust and reducing costs during busy periods.

Impact and scaling: track saved hours, cycle time, and the rate of accurate restocks. As demand changes, adjust thresholds and windows rather than relying on manual processes, accelerating scaling. Use ML to identify root causes of returns and reduce repeat issues

Use ML to identify root causes of returns and reduce repeat issues

Train a labeled ML model on recent return data to pinpoint root causes and cut repeat issues. Attach a clear label to each return and link it to product, provider, warehouse, and fulfillment stage. Use this label map to automate prioritization and guide targeted fixes in operations, so teams act quickly and the impact is measurable.

Ingest data from multiple sources and tag each event with a consistent origin – источник – across orders, carrier scans, warehouse receipts, and customer interactions. Ensure the data is available across systems so the model can correlate return reasons with the exact source and process step that produced them, that really clarifying where to intervene.

Design features that reveal root causes: times from delivery, times in transit, selections during purchase, product attributes, packaging condition, and channel differences. Include a stolen-risk signal and a label for high-risk items. The model outputs a root-cause score per case and a labeled reason to guide actions, providing actionable insights that translate into near-term wins.

Operational plan: for high-scoring root causes, apply fixes at the appropriate node–update packaging and label checks at the warehouse, tighten quality checks at receiving, adjust size guides and product images to reduce mis-selections, and refine retailer-facing content. Manage changes across different fulfillment routes and providers within the program to ensure consistency that can scale later, and identify needed adjustments to keep managing costs under control.

ROI and governance: run a 90-day pilot with four warehouses, targeting a 20–30% drop in repeat returns and a financial impact in the mid six-figure range, given current volumes. Monitor metrics such as satisfied customers, time saved in processing, and total saved costs. Recupere valor com a renovação, revenda ou programas circulares.

Implementar um programa dedicado de recondicionamento e revenda para resgatar valor das devoluções dentro de 60 dias, dando prioridade a artigos com tamanhos inadequados, como calças e outras peças de vestuário, e encaminhar os que passarem no controlo de qualidade para um canal circular, em vez de para a fila de liquidação.

Triar as devoluções em três categorias: prontas para revenda, necessitam de remodelação e irrecuperáveis. Implementar controlos de qualidade que verifiquem o estado, peças em falta ou defeitos. Etiquetar cada artigo para poder monitorizar o seu estado em cada etapa. Por vezes, uma devolução está irreparável e deve ser encaminhada para reciclagem ou descarte de peças, enquanto o resto prossegue para o processo de remodelação. A monitorização de dados melhora a visibilidade e aumenta a confiança percebida nos produtos remodelados por parte dos clientes.

Dados piloto recolhidos em cinco retalhistas mostram que 25-40% das devoluções podem ser recondicionadas e revendidas num período de 30-60 dias, gerando margens mais elevadas e reduzindo os reembolsos. Os custos de recondicionamento mantêm-se normalmente abaixo de 20% do preço original do artigo, tornando o processo de recondicionamento economicamente atrativo. Caso um artigo não cumpra os critérios, ofereça uma opção de reembolso justa ou um crédito na loja para preservar a boa vontade para futuras compras.
